Hi we just bought one and so far WOW! what a superb machine! Ours has a few mods and a continental IO240 engine with a constant speed MT prop. The mod that is the most important if you are going to use grass strips is an oleo front wheel! The castoring spring wheel is fine but a little delicate. Handling cruise and landing is very benign
!

Hi
I own G-BZDR, with IO-240 and MT VP Prop.
She's great to fly, I've done 300+ hours in her.
Pros: Fast (140+ kt cruise), economical (27lph at max cont), good looking, not too common, easy maintenance, small (hangarage), can operate from grass of about 400m.
Cons: Very responsive/light in pitch but quite heavy in roll, little headroom for taller pilots, elevator feel/authority weak at low IAS, stall has minimal warning and wing drop is common but which one is unpredictable, 1450lb MAUW means its not possible to carry full fuel and 2 adults, stock nosewheel needs careful handling on touchdown.
If you type G-BZDR into youtube you can see her in action in formation. there's also a clip of a landing at Sherlowe, type sherlowe into youtube and look for clip no.1 at about 8min50secs.
As for touring, I've been to Spain and flew back from Barcelona to Sleap 6.5hrs.
I don't think the KIS will suit everyone, but if you're not too tall, or too heavy, and have a modicum of handling ability, it's a hard combination to beat.
